Nashville: Boots, Denim, and Celebration

Nashville continues to be one of the most popular bachelorette destinations for good reason. Live music, rooftop bars, great restaurants, and endless photo opportunities make it the perfect destination for a memorable girls' weekend.

When packing for Nashville, versatility is key. Days often begin with brunch and shopping before transitioning into evenings filled with live music and celebrations.

Comfortable boots, denim shorts, lightweight dresses, and a few statement accessories will take you through most of the weekend with ease. A custom trucker hat is also a fun addition for daytime activities, helping keep everyone comfortable while adding a coordinated touch to the group's outfits.

Because Nashville weekends often involve plenty of walking, comfortable footwear should be a priority. The best outfits are always the ones you can actually enjoy wearing all day.

Scottsdale: Pool Days and Desert Evenings

If your ideal bachelorette weekend includes sunshine, resort pools, and spa appointments, Scottsdale is hard to beat.

Packing for Scottsdale requires balancing poolside style with practical travel essentials. Swimsuits, cover-ups, sandals, and lightweight dresses will likely become the most-worn items in your suitcase.

A spacious pool bag becomes especially useful for carrying sunscreen, water bottles, books, sunglasses, and everything else you'll need throughout the day. Choosing personalized accessories can help everyone keep track of their belongings while adding a thoughtful detail that feels special throughout the trip.

Evenings in Scottsdale tend to be more relaxed and elevated, making versatile pieces that transition from day to night especially valuable.

Charleston: Coastal Charm and Southern Style

Charleston has become one of the most sought-after destinations for brides who want a slightly slower pace paired with beautiful scenery, incredible food, and timeless charm.

Unlike some bachelorette destinations that revolve primarily around nightlife, Charleston often includes sightseeing, shopping, waterfront dining, and exploring historic neighborhoods.

Packing for Charleston calls for lightweight dresses, comfortable sandals, woven bags, and classic accessories that feel polished without being overly formal.

Because much of the city is best explored on foot, comfortable yet stylish pieces will serve you well throughout the weekend. A well-organized tote becomes especially useful for carrying daily essentials while exploring the city between planned events.

Travel Essentials Every Bachelorette Group Should Bring

No matter the destination, there are a few essentials every bachelorette group appreciates once the trip begins.

Portable phone chargers become surprisingly important when everyone is constantly taking photos, sharing locations, and coordinating plans. Sunscreen is a necessity for nearly every destination, and travel organizers help keep toiletries, cosmetics, and accessories from taking over your luggage.

Many groups also enjoy incorporating personalized accessories into the weekend. Matching hats, monogrammed bags, or coordinated travel pieces create a fun sense of connection while doubling as practical items everyone can use throughout the trip.

The best part is that these items often become keepsakes long after the celebration ends.
